Description

***360 VIDEO TOUR ONLINE*** 3 BEDROOM SEMI DEATCHED LOCATED NEAR THE CENTRE OF MARPLE. This lovely family home with NO ONWARD CHAIN comprises, ground floor; entrance hallway with downstairs WC and utility space. The lounge has a bay window to the front aspect and an attractive cast iron feature fire place, housing a lovely multi fuel stove. Lights are on a dimmer switch, perfect for those cosy nights in. The second reception room is currently also being used as a lounge and office, there is an attractive brick feature fire surround which is currently for decoration only. There are French doors leading off to a delightful conservatory area which is being used as a convenient dining room. From both the hallway and the conservatory you can gain access to a modern kitchen with a range of base and eye level units complete with complementary work tops, integrated appliances include double electric belling range oven, gas hob, extractor fan. Space for appliances and plumbing.
To the first floor; the master bedroom is a good king sized bedroom with a picture window allowing for lots of natural light. Bedroom two is at the rear of the house and is a spacious double room. bedroom three is also to the rear of the house and is a good sized single bedroom. The family bathroom is stylish with a white 3 piece suite, includes low level flush wc, savoy porcelain sink, and a luxury roll top bath for the ultimate wind down after a hard days work. There is a separate shower room with electric shower and black mermaid boards along with a white sink housed in a modern white gloss cupboard.
The loft has pull down ladders and is fully boarded, the walls plastered and painted and there are ceiling lights, radiator and power points.

To the front of the house the driveway has off road parking for up to three cars. The rear garden is a combination of paving and grass with a lovely seating area in grey Indian Stone. Perfect for enjoying a family BBQ.
